Aluminum Street Avenger Carbs from Holley

Holley Aluminum Street Avenger Carburetor


I admit it, I’m not good with carburetors. I grew up in the age of fuel injection and never could properly tune a carb. I'm happy to say, I'm not alone as Holley has announced their "ready-to-run" Street Avenger Carburetors.

Ok, the Holley Street Avenger is not that new, but Holley now offers the carbs in lightweight aluminum to reduce weight and add a little bling under your hood.

The original Street Avenger Carburetors were created out of a need for a simplistic design that would allow anyone with no past experience in carburetors to bolt it on, make two small tuning adjustments, and drive off. Now Holley offers a lightweight version of the original with all of the world famous No Trouble™ features and then some. The Aluminum Street Avenger Carburetors are available in a 670 and 770 CFM with or without an electric choke.

Part Number: 0-83670 670 cfm Electric Choke
Part Number: 0-85670 670 cfm Manual Choke
Part Number: 0-83770 770 cfm Electric Choke
Part Number: 0-85770 770 cfm Manual Choke

Holley Street Avenger Carburetor Features


On the Aluminum Street Avengers, Holley added a built-n clear sight window for easy initial float adjustment and fuel monitoring. The aluminum versions are tumble polished for great looks and a long lasting shine. And, because they’re made out of aluminum they can be hand polished. Looking for an easy way to shed some weight from your street machine? The Aluminum Street Avenger can do that too, saving approximately 5 lbs off the top of an engine versus their zinc counterparts.

Holley Aluminum Street Avenger Carburetors are 100% wet flow tested; include a fuel line kit and a comprehensive installation and tuning DVD. Because Holley is so confident in their line of Street Avenger Carburetors they give it a lifetime warranty on parts and a one (1) year warranty on labor with factory direct service.
